Seasonal variations of storm-time TEC at European middle latitudes
Global Navigation Satellite System (GNSS) measurements of the Total Electron Content (TEC) from local (Dourbes, 50.1oN, 04.6oE) and European IGS (International GNSS Service) stations were used to obtain the TEC changes during the geomagnetic storms of the latest solar activity cycle. متن کاملLetter to the Editor Geomagnetic storm eects at low latitudes
The geomagnetic horizontal (H) ®eld from the chain of nine observatories in India are used to study the storm-time and disturbance daily variations. The peak decrease in storm-time variation in H showed signi®cant enhancements at the equatorial electrojet stations over and above the normally expected decrease due to the ring current eects corrected for geomagnetic latitudes. متن کاملGPS phase scintillation and proxy index at high latitudes during a moderate geomagnetic storm
The amplitude and phase scintillation indices are customarily obtained by specialised GPS Ionospheric Scintillation and TEC Monitors (GISTMs) from L1 signal recorded at the rate of 50 Hz. The scintillation indices S4 and σ8 are stored in real time from an array of high-rate scintillation receivers of the Canadian High Arctic Ionospheric Network (CHAIN).
